Understanding the Core Mechanics
At its heart, the game revolves around precise timing and quick reactions. The player controls the chicken, typically through tap or swipe gestures, guiding it forward in incremental steps. The road itself is constantly populated by vehicles moving at varying speeds and trajectories. Successfully navigating the chicken between these obstacles is the primary objective, and each successful step rewards the player with in-game currency. The difficulty ramps up as the game progresses, introducing faster vehicles, more complex traffic patterns, and potentially even environmental hazards. Mastering these challenges requires learning the rhythms of the traffic flow and developing a keen sense of timing. Predicting vehicle movements is key, rather than solely reacting to them, allowing for a smoother and more efficient crossing. It is a constant balance of risk and reward, pushing players to attempt increasingly daring maneuvers to maximize their coin collection.
The Role of Collectibles and Power-Ups
The coins collected during the chicken’s journey aren’t simply for aesthetic customization. They often fuel a robust power-up system designed to aid the player in their quest. Common power-ups might include temporary invulnerability, allowing the chicken to pass through vehicles unscathed; a speed boost, enabling quicker crossings; or a magnet, attracting coins from a wider radius. Strategic deployment of these power-ups is critical for achieving high scores and progressing through the game’s more challenging stages. Understanding when to utilize each power-up – whether to survive a particularly treacherous section of road or to capitalize on a surge of coins – adds a layer of tactical depth to the gameplay.
| Invulnerability | Grants temporary immunity to vehicle collisions. | 50 |
| Speed Boost | Increases the chicken’s movement speed. | 30 |
| Coin Magnet | Attracts coins from a wider area. | 40 |
| Slow Motion | Temporarily slows down the game’s speed. | 60 |
Proper resource management is crucial. Players must weigh the benefits of each power-up against its cost, making informed decisions about how to spend their hard-earned coins. A thoughtful approach to power-up acquisition and usage can significantly improve a player’s performance and extend their gameplay sessions.
Dynamic Traffic Patterns and Increasing Difficulty
One of the key elements that keeps this genre of game fresh and engaging is the dynamic nature of the traffic. Early levels often feature relatively predictable traffic patterns, allowing players to ease into the mechanics. However, as the game progresses, the complexity increases exponentially. Vehicle speeds vary significantly, some speeding along while others crawl. Traffic density fluctuates, creating periods of intense chaos interspersed with moments of relative calm. Certain levels might introduce new vehicle types – trucks, buses, motorcycles – each with its own unique behavior and collision properties. Adapting to these constantly shifting conditions is essential for survival. Memorizing traffic patterns becomes less viable as the game introduces greater randomness, forcing players to rely on their reflexes and intuition.
Adapting Your Strategy
Successfully navigating these increasingly challenging environments requires a flexible and adaptive approach. Players can't rely on a single strategy; they must constantly adjust their timing and positioning based on the current traffic conditions. Learning to anticipate the movements of individual vehicles is important, but equally crucial is understanding the overall flow of traffic. Recognizing patterns in the chaos – such as observing that vehicles tend to group together or that certain lanes are consistently more congested – can provide a significant advantage. This isn’t simply about reacting; it's about predicting and preempting the challenges ahead. This fosters a rewarding sense of mastery as players develop their skills and refine their strategies.

The Psychology of the Chicken Crossing: Why it’s so Addictive
The enduring popularity of this type of game can be attributed, in part, to its exploitation of certain psychological principles. The core loop of risk and reward – the thrill of narrowly avoiding a collision coupled with the satisfaction of collecting coins – triggers the release of dopamine, a neurotransmitter associated with pleasure and motivation. This creates a powerful feedback loop, encouraging players to continue playing in pursuit of that next hit of dopamine. The game also taps into our innate desire for progression and achievement. Unlocking new chicken skins or reaching higher scores provides a sense of accomplishment, reinforcing positive behavior and driving continued engagement. The quick, bite-sized gameplay sessions are perfectly suited for mobile gaming, allowing players to enjoy short bursts of entertainment throughout the day.
The "Just One More Try" Phenomenon
A common experience among players is the "just one more try" phenomenon. After a particularly frustrating failure, the urge to immediately jump back in and attempt a crossing is almost irresistible. This is partially fueled by the game’s relatively short level durations. The cost of failure is low, making it easy to justify another attempt. Furthermore, the element of chance – the unpredictable nature of the traffic – creates a sense that a successful crossing is always within reach. This combination of factors creates a highly addictive gameplay loop that can keep players engaged for hours.
